How Supply Line Break Water Removal Actually Works
Our team follows a tried-and-true process to ensure supply line break water removal is done correctly. A proper process is crucial to avoiding further damage and costly repairs. When corners are cut, the consequences can be severe. Our team takes the time to get it right, and that matters.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our team will inspect your property to identify the source and extent of the damage. We’ll find out the best course of action to restore your home to its original condition. Within 60 minutes, we’ll have a plan in place to get the job done.
Step 2: Water Removal
Using state-of-the-art equipment, our team will remove the standing water from your property. We’ll work quickly to reduce the impact on your daily life. Typically, this step takes 2-4 hours to complete,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your property.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. We’ll work tirelessly to ensure your home is safe and dry in no time.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ize your property to remove any remaining moisture and debris.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your home is safe and healthy for you and your family.
Step 5: Repairs and Replacement
Our team will make any necessary repairs or replacements to get your home back to its original condition. We’ll work with you to ensure the repairs meet your needs and budget. Typically, this step takes 3-5 days to complete, depending on the extent of the repairs.

Supply Line Break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ak (<1 gallon/min) | Yes | No | You can handle small leaks with a bucket and some towels. |
| Large leak (>=1 gallon/min) | No | Yes | Large leaks need spec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and effectively. |
| Water damage to walls or ceilings | No | Yes | Water damage to walls or ceilings needs professional attention to prevent further damage and health risks. |
| Musty odors or mold growth | No | Yes | Musty odors and mold growth need professional attention to remove the source and prevent further growth. |
| Emergency situation (e.g., burst pipe) | No | Yes | Emergency situations need immediate attention from a professional to prevent further damage and health risks. |

Supply Line Break Water Removal Cost in Lynn, MA
The cost of supply line break water removal var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lynn, MA.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ning products used |
| Repairs and repl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Extent of repairs, type of materials used |
| Insurance claims processing | $0 – $500 | Complexity of claim, amount of documentation required |
